How Does It Help Prevent Humpback?

Humpback, also known as kyphosis, is a condition characterized by an excessive curvature of the thoracic spine. A back support belt for kids can help prevent humpback by promoting proper alignment of the spine and encouraging good posture. By wearing the belt consistently, children can gradually develop stronger muscles and better habits that will help maintain their spine's natural curvature.

Choosing the Right Back Support Belt for Your Child

When selecting a back support belt for your child, it's essential to consider several key features that will ensure comfort and effectiveness.

Key Features to Look For

  1. Adjustability: Choose a belt that can be adjusted to fit your child comfortably as they grow. This will ensure that the belt remains effective throughout their development.
  2. Comfort: Opt for a belt made from breathable, lightweight materials that won't irritate your child's skin or cause discomfort during extended wear.
  3. Durability: Invest in a belt that is well-made and designed to withstand regular use. This will ensure that the belt remains effective over time and provides lasting value.
  4. Ease of Use: Look for a belt that is easy to put on and take off, making it convenient for both you and your child.

Proper Usage and Maintenance of Back Support Belts

To get the most out of a back support belt for kids, it's crucial to understand how to use and care for it properly.

How to Use a Back Support Belt for Kids

  1. Fit the Belt: Adjust the belt to fit your child comfortably, ensuring that it is snug but not too tight.
  2. Encourage Consistent Wear: Encourage your child to wear the belt consistently during activities that may strain their back, such as sitting at school or engaging in physical activities.
  3. Monitor Progress: Keep an eye on your child's progress and adjust the belt as needed to ensure continued effectiveness.

Caring for Your Child's Back Support Belt

  1. Clean Regularly: Wash the belt according to the manufacturer's instructions to keep it clean and hygienic.
  2. Store Properly: Store the belt in a cool, dry place when not in use to prevent damage and maintain its effectiveness.
  3. Inspect for Damage: Regularly inspect the belt for signs of wear and tear, and replace it if necessary.
